What is a Great Dane German Shepherd Mix?

A Great Dane German Shepherd Mix, also known as a Great Shepherd, is a hybrid dog breed that is a cross between a Great Dane and a German Shepherd. This breed can weigh between 60 to 120 pounds and can stand up to 32 inches tall at the shoulder. Due to their size, they require a lot of exercise and a large living space. They are also known for their affectionate and loyal nature, making them great family pets.

Common Problems and Solutions

Like any other breed, the Great Dane German Shepherd Mix is prone to certain health problems. One of the most common health problems for this breed is hip dysplasia, which is a genetic condition that affects the hip joints. To prevent this condition, it is recommended to feed your dog a healthy diet and to exercise them regularly. Another common problem for this breed is bloat, which is a life-threatening condition that can occur when a dog's stomach fills with gas. To prevent bloat, it is recommended to feed your dog multiple small meals throughout the day instead of one large meal.

Frequently Asked Questions

1. How much exercise does a Great Dane German Shepherd Mix need?

A Great Dane German Shepherd Mix requires a lot of exercise due to their size and energy level. They need at least one hour of exercise per day, which can include walks, runs, and playtime in a large yard or park.

2. Are Great Dane German Shepherd Mixes good with children?

Yes, Great Dane German Shepherd Mixes are great with children. They are affectionate and loyal dogs that make great family pets. However, it is important to supervise interactions between dogs and children to prevent any accidents.

3. Do Great Dane German Shepherd Mixes shed a lot?

Yes, Great Dane German Shepherd Mixes do shed a lot. They have a thick coat that requires regular grooming to keep it healthy and prevent shedding. It is recommended to brush your dog's coat at least once a week.
